Pride Of India'S Exclusive Range Of Basmati Rice Is Cultivated In The Fertile Himalayan Valleys With Immense Care. It Undergoes A Unique Aging Process For Up To Two Years That Invigorates A Rich And Aromatic Experience When Consumed On Any Dinner Table.

Q: How should I cook this basmati rice?A: You should rinse the rice thoroughly before cooking, then use a water-to-rice ratio of about two to one for perfect results.
Q: Is this rice suitable for people on a gluten-free diet?A: Yes, this basmati rice is gluten-free, making it an excellent choice for those with gluten sensitivity.
Q: Can I use this rice for a vegan diet?A: Yes, the rice is vegan, allowing it to fit seamlessly into plant-based meal plans.
Q: How should I store the rice jars?A: Store the jars in a cool, dry place away from sunlight to maintain freshness and quality.
Q: What is the shelf life of this basmati rice?A: The shelf life can vary, but when stored properly, this rice can remain good for up to two years.
Q: Can I freeze this basmati rice for later use?A: Yes, you can freeze the rice to extend its shelf life, but it’s best to keep it in an airtight container.
Q: What makes this rice different from regular basmati?A: This rice is specially aged for two years, enhancing its flavor and aroma compared to non-aged varieties.
Q: Is this rice suitable for beginners to cook?A: Yes, this rice is easy to cook and ideal for both beginners and experienced cooks looking for quality.
Q: How does this rice compare to white basmati rice?A: Brown basmati rice is more nutritious than white rice as it retains the bran layer, providing more fiber and nutrients.
